Hochelaga Inn - Kingston
44.228458, -76.488503Offering a warm atmosphere and being located 6 minutes' walk from Downtown Kingston Business Improvement Area, the lovely Hochelaga Inn Kingston boasts a location in an entertainment district. Featuring 22 rooms with views of the town, the 3-star smoke-free hotel is within walking distance of Skeleton Park.
Location
Such city attractions as Kingston City Hall, which is 0.6 miles from this inn, and Richardson Memorial Stadium, which is 1.3 miles away, are well worth a visit. You'll be 11 minutes by foot from Lake Ontario. The property is also just a short drive from the Great Lakes. The refined Hochelaga Inn is located in the neighborhood of the Roman catholic Cathedral of Saint Mary.
Kingston Frontenac Public Library bus stop is 0.2 miles from this hotel.
Rooms
The rooms at the Kingston property have a ceiling fan and an iron. Some of them comprise a balcony and a seating area, appointed with a couch. Most rooms at the Kingston hotel come with a bathtub, a separate toilet, and a shower, as well as comforts including hair dryers and towels.
